Report Overview

The Global AI in Sports Analytics Market size is expected to be worth around USD 15.6 Billion By 2033, from USD 0.9 Billion in 2023, growing at a CAGR of 33.0% during the forecast period from 2024 to 2033.

Artificial Intelligence (AI) in sports analytics involves using advanced algorithms and machine learning techniques to analyze and interpret data generated in sports activities. This technology assists in enhancing athletic performance, optimizing team strategies, and improving fan engagement by offering deeper insights into games and player dynamics.

The AI in Sports Analytics Market is expanding significantly, driven by the growing demand for real-time data interpretation and enhanced decision-making capabilities in sports organizations. The market’s growth is also fueled by advancements in IoT devices and wearable technology, which provide extensive data points for analysis.

The AI in Sports Analytics Market is undergoing transformative growth, underscored by a shift toward data-driven decision-making in professional sports. Approximately 70% of professional teams now incorporate AI analytics to refine their scouting processes, significantly enhancing their capability to identify and cultivate emerging talent. This integration of technology into sports not only streamlines talent acquisition but also augments the strategic aspects of team management.

Further fortifying this trend, AI models are revolutionizing injury management with predictive accuracies reaching 85%, enabling teams to proactively adjust training protocols and mitigate injury risks.

Such preventive strategies are pivotal, especially as advanced tracking systems—monitoring a spectrum of physical and psychological metrics—demonstrate potential injury reductions by up to 30%. This insight into athlete wellness extends beyond physical health, optimizing training loads and recovery cycles to preserve athlete longevity and performance.

In terms of game strategy and operational efficiency, the NFL’s Next Gen Stats initiative exemplifies the power of high-frequency data collection, analyzing player movements and game dynamics with unprecedented precision. This depth of analysis is further enhanced by deep learning technologies, which automate the extraction of play patterns from extensive video footage, reducing analysis time from hours to minutes and improving operational efficiency by over 75%.

Component Analysis

In 2023, Software held a dominant market position in the Component segment of the AI in Sports Analytics Market, capturing more than a 70.8% share. This substantial market share is primarily driven by the increasing adoption of AI-powered analytics tools that provide deep insights into player performance, team strategy, and game dynamics. These software solutions are integral for teams and coaches aiming to optimize strategies and improve outcomes, leveraging data-driven decisions.

The Services component, though smaller in comparison, also plays a critical role in the ecosystem, facilitating the implementation, maintenance, and training required for these sophisticated software systems. As organizations continue to recognize the value of data in sports, the demand for comprehensive services that enhance the functionality and effectiveness of AI analytics tools is expected to grow. This segment’s growth is supported by the ongoing need for customization and integration services tailored to the specific requirements of sports teams and leagues.

Overall, the AI in Sports Analytics Market is witnessing a rapid expansion, propelled by technological advancements and the growing need for competitive advantage in sports. The dominance of the Software segment underscores its pivotal role in this technological shift, while the Services segment remains essential for sustaining and enhancing software utility.

Deployment Mode Analysis

In 2023, Cloud-Based deployment held a dominant market position in the Deployment Mode segment of the AI in Sports Analytics Market, capturing more than a 64.1% share. This dominance is attributed to the cloud’s scalability, flexibility, and cost-efficiency, which are particularly advantageous for sports organizations that require substantial computational resources to process and analyze large datasets. The cloud-based model allows for easy access to advanced analytics tools without the need for substantial upfront capital investment in IT infrastructure.

Conversely, the On-Premise deployment, while occupying a smaller portion of the market, remains relevant for organizations prioritizing data security and control. Entities that handle sensitive player data or proprietary analytics prefer on-premise solutions to maintain stringent control over their data environments and infrastructure.

The increasing adoption of cloud-based AI solutions in sports analytics is driven by the continuous enhancements in cloud security and the integration capabilities that allow these tools to seamlessly operate with existing sports management systems. As cloud technology advances and becomes more secure, the trend toward cloud-based deployment is expected to strengthen, further solidifying its market dominance while providing robust growth opportunities for on-premise solutions that cater to niche demands.

Sport Type Analysis

In 2023, Football held a dominant market position in the sport-type segment of the AI in Sports Analytics Market, capturing more than a 20.5% share. This leadership is largely due to football’s global popularity and the substantial investments made by clubs and national teams in advanced analytics to enhance player performance and tactical planning. AI tools in football analyze vast amounts of data from player tracking systems, video feeds, and performance metrics to provide actionable insights, optimize strategies, and improve team outcomes.

Other sports such as Basketball, Cricket, Baseball, Tennis, and Rugby also integrate AI in their analytics, albeit with lesser market shares. Each sport utilizes AI differently, tailoring tools to specific needs such as injury prevention, game strategy optimization, and player recruitment.

The segment labeled ‘Other Sport Types’ includes niche markets like golf and athletics, where AI is increasingly being explored for performance enhancements and audience engagement strategies. The diverse application of AI across various sports underscores its growing importance in competitive sports analytics, where data-driven decisions are becoming crucial for success. The continual advancement in AI technology promises to expand its impact, further penetrating lesser-followed sports and deepening its integration in the coming years.

Challenges Facing AI Sports Analytics

Implementing Artificial Intelligence (AI) in sports analytics is not without challenges. One major issue is data quality and quantity. To train AI effectively, a large volume of high-quality, accurate data is needed, which can be difficult to collect consistently across different sports and levels of play.

Additionally, the integration of AI into traditional sports practices faces resistance from those who prefer conventional methods and may be skeptical of new technologies. There’s also the technical challenge of developing AI models that can accurately interpret the complex and often subjective nature of sports data.

Privacy and ethical concerns about how data on athletes is collected, used, and shared remain significant. These challenges highlight the need for ongoing education, improved data management practices, and clear ethical guidelines to advance the adoption of AI in sports analytics.

Regional Analysis

The AI in Sports Analytics market is experiencing varied levels of adoption and development across different global regions, reflecting diverse technological capabilities, sports industry priorities, and investment levels.

North America emerges as the dominating region, holding a 38.0% market share with a valuation of USD 0.34 billion. This dominance is fueled by the widespread integration of advanced analytics and machine learning development technologies among professional sports leagues and college teams, coupled with significant investments in sports tech startups.

In contrast, Europe follows closely, leveraging its robust sports infrastructure and growing partnerships between AI tech firms and sports franchises to enhance player performance and fan engagement. The Asia Pacific region is witnessing rapid growth due to increasing digitalization and rising interest in sports analytics among emerging sports leagues and academies.

Meanwhile, the Middle East & Africa, and Latin America are gradually embracing AI in sports, driven by strategic initiatives to boost sports programs and investments in smart sports technologies. Each region’s uptake of AI sports analytics is poised to expand, influenced by technological proliferation and evolving sports management practices.

Key Players Analysis

In the dynamic landscape of the global AI in Sports Analytics Market in 2023, key players such as IBM Corporation, SAP SE, and SAS Institute Inc. are pivotal in driving technological integration and innovation.

IBM Corporation stands out with its Watson platform, which is renowned for its ability to process and analyze vast amounts of unstructured data rapidly. This capability makes IBM a crucial partner for sports organizations aiming to leverage complex game data for strategic decision-making.

SAP SE, with its Analytics Cloud, is another formidable entity, offering real-time insights that help sports teams enhance performance and operational efficiencies. SAP’s strength lies in integrating business processes with data-driven sports analytics, which is vital for large-scale sports franchises requiring robust enterprise solutions.

SAS Institute Inc. rounds out this trio by providing advanced predictive and prescriptive analytics solutions. Their software is instrumental in identifying patterns and predicting outcomes, which can significantly influence player performance and game strategies.

These companies not only contribute richly to the market’s growth through their innovations but also shape competitive dynamics by setting high standards for data analytics in sports. Their ongoing developments and expertise ensure that the AI in Sports Analytics market continues to evolve, providing teams and athletes with cutting-edge tools to excel.
